The Bible reveals that they sin nature is transferred biologically to the flesh in reproduction by the male's sperm.
That is why it says sin entered the world through one man (Romans 5:12), even though the woman was the first sinner.

The woman's ovum does not transfer the sin nature.
That is why we see the odd wording found in Genesis 3:15.


And I will put enmity
Between you and the woman,
And between your seed and her Seed;
He shall bruise your head,
And you shall bruise His heel.”

There was no mention of the man's seed in Genesis 3:15.
The woman's ovum itself does not introduce the defective genes to produce a sin nature.

If Adam never fell?
His seed and Eve's ovum would not have had the sin nature enter the world!
For their child would have been born without a sin nature, like Jesus was.

That is why God used Mary's ovum to produce the body of Jesus.
The Holy Spirit provided the perfect genetic materials needed to fertilize the ovum of Mary!

If Jesus did not have Mary's DNA?
Jesus could not have been a son of David, as promised to David.
Jesus is the promised "Son of David," the Messiah, who fulfills the Old Testament covenant
that a descendant of David would reign on an everlasting throne (2 Samuel 7:12-16).

It is possible, because...
The woman's ovum does not transfer the sin nature.
The man's sperm does that.

That is why Genesis 3:15 says Jesus would be from the "seed of the woman."
